V vailius Member 8 2011 0 0 Jan 15, 2012 #1 Hello, anyone can share any game mods websites, that have good traffic and where I can post my mods? Thank you.
Hello, anyone can share any game mods websites, that have good traffic and where I can post my mods? Thank you.